Enters Sumersingh Rajpurohit

I was in my final year of engineering. Everybody else was searching a job and I was confused because I had two options —

  1. Start looking for an engineering job

or

  1. Keep working on my YouTube channel (Last Moment Tuitions)

(Flash) Backstory —

I started creating videos for engineering students, like a friend teaches us in a very intimate way at last moment of exams. Last moment study is usually related to engineering students so the idea for the channel name sounded perfect.

Channel started growing and I gained 2000 subscribers in a span of 5–6 months. Even though it was not giving me any money at the time, but I had started the channel because I loved creating videos and helping students to pass exams. I wish, I had this kind of resource when I was doing my engineering. In that sense with this YouTube channel I was scratching my own itch.

I slowly understood the potential as the subscribers kept on increasing consistently and I was approaching 10k subscribers soon. I knew I had something going on.

Okay, back to the career options –

I chose the second option — To do what I love.

I created my first 200 videos on a borrowed phone from a friend. I didn’t even have a good enough phone to create reasonable quality videos. I worked day and night for next 8 months. I earned a total of 10,000 Indian Rupees (~150 USD at that time) from YouTube Ad Revenue.

I reinvested this whole amount in buying a new phone so that I can create better quality videos.

At this time my parents were supporting me for a place to stay and food. But they had kept a condition – Don’t provide us any money, but you won’t get any pocket money either.

That was the stepping stone for me to want financial freedom and I wanted to do it my way.

After my engineering was over, I needed an environment to focus on collaborations and understand more about what students wanted and I love reading books too. Our home wasn’t that environment for me at that time.

As Rancho said in the famous Hindi movie 3 Idiots – You just need a uniform and nobody will recognise you in college.

My college had a library, students (my future clients) and an environment for research. I still had my old college ID card. So I started going back again to college. Kept reading in Library, kept interacting with students, kept understanding which kind of content they were looking for. I had no money, so I ate with my friends from their tiffin at times. Travelled in the local train without a ticket at times. I had one goal, to keep doing what I love and help out students.

When friends, relatives and people in my neighbourhood started noticing that I was not doing the engineering job and was working on my YouTube Channel instead, they started asking questions – How will you earn from this? Did you do engineering for social service by creating online videos for free? But I kept pushing on.

I was getting a lot of traction on YouTube, but with all those views too it was not paying me as much to be financially independent. As I was slowly getting surrounded by demotivation, one day suddenly I got a call from a student who used to watch my YouTube channel and he asked for Notes for a specific video set I did a while ago. I used to create handwritten notes with Hindi guideline and put it in YouTube video description, but for this specific set, I haven’t uploaded any notes on YouTube description.

He asked me how much it will cost to get the notes for a video? And that gave me the idea and I started selling class notes for my videos 100 bucks each. Coincidentally “Demonetisation” just happened in India around that time and cashless transactions started. So I created a PayTM account and from that student, I received my first payment on Paytm.

Once I made the video class notes private, I got some negative comments too on YouTube. But I had to survive as an independent video creator. Slowly it became normal again and students started to understand. Then to make the whole thing work seamlessly, I needed a website where I could sell these notes. One of my friends – Suraj helped me make a website. That’s how LastMomentTuitions.com started and eventually, I turned it into a company.

Now we have over 80+ courses on the website. To help students which was my original goal – 70% of the courses are free and 30% are premium paid courses.

LMT has now become an education start-up aimed to help students to pass their exams. We are further including courses to help students out with life after college, i.e. Job selection, Interviews etc. Now, I’ve built a good team with whom I’m able to further add quality courses on our website. We have a small office as well now.

That’s how I became financially independent and built a 6 figure plus business.
